You are one awesome husband! Are you going to have the party there? We went after the Gulf Coast concert and it was really beautiful. We ate at Frank and Lola's and the food was great. Didn't see the rooms but all the public places we went to were very beautiful. The beach was very nice also and May would be so pretty! There is also a beach bar....Landshark Landing......it was just before the grand opening when we were there but looked really nice. The whole place ain't cheap to stay......or eat.....
I don't know about having a private party......could be serious money but I would call them to see what they could do for you. I guess having family come would depend on budgets and what the weather is where they live.

My wife and I went there last May and it was great. We stayed 4 nights. Could have stayed longer. Were looking to go back again in the new year.
The rooms are fantastic! Lots of room and great decor. Get a room facing the gulf. Well worth the price. Land Shark Landing is a great hang out.
We went the week before Memorial Day so there wasn't a crowd but plenty of people having a good time.
You'll have a great time there.
